I'm jealous! I've had good results removing blind nuts/t-nuts by screwing in the screws (half way in) heating them with a soldering gun and the tapping out the screw and nut with a hammer. The heat will soften the glue.

Hi Guys. It took me some time to go online due to business obligations...Been flying jets at the North arctic for nearly a month and then back to Greece with more work..blah blah...
So, i finally decided to go with the EVO 300 as i never had a 4cylinder engine before! I received it some tiime ago but never had the chance to mount it...Tonight i did some work just to see how it is going on the firewall....
ENGINE
EVO 300cc => Magnesium Version
I LIKE
1. It is Fu beautifull!
2. Excellent machining
3. It has very good materials all around.From the Allu hub upto the anodised screws.
4. It has Electronic Ignition that works even with nine (9) volts! Straight on Li-pos
5. The clearance is better than i thougt. Even though it is longer from the 3W-275 it leaves around 15mm from the end of the cowling...
I DISLIKE
1. It needs more work than i thought to make it flyable. The manifolds arent ready to mount as they need some treatment (Heating/Extruding) prior screwing
2. The manual is clear, but from the beggining you realise that you have to put some good hours to have the engine properly converted to suit the model.
3. The cylinders are nearly touching eachother...Very close, but there must be a reason...THese people seem to know ehat they are doing.
4.Big engine...Heavy...and there is no Mount template in the manual in order to use it for the firewall drilling..
Overall
Excellent piece! It will take around a day in order to make some mounting for the canisters and also a day more in order to reinforce the firewall. This is needed due to lack of space on the side of the firewall "lip". See photo. I had to cut a section of the side of the front engine mount.
